Output e3a8020fc70b871c3e28f1e91a8b923cab8e86dabcad5343bcd5dbf2815ba15c:0

value
67526
script pubkey
OP_0 OP_PUSHBYTES_20 1535343f5f755b7dfc93aead50f3dbad35e7f58b
address
bc1qz56ng06lw4dhmlyn46k4pu7m45670avtt7r04s
transaction
e3a8020fc70b871c3e28f1e91a8b923cab8e86dabcad5343bcd5dbf2815ba15c
confirmations
135328
spent
true